Weird. Searching for clamd works, as does clamd wrap...but "wrapper" always fails. Stupid Google. Or maybe stupid SEO redirects in Joomla, I can never tell...I guess the latter is more likely than Google being stupid. ;-)

What do you want with clamd-wrapper? It's a useless dummy file. You don't want it for anything. Let Virtualmin setup clamd for you...it'll create a clamd.virtualmin file and it should actually work.
